Does anyone have any opinions on the ROTEM Proficiency panels? We currently have the API that is a lyophilized product. I was thinking of switching to the CAP whole blood product (Normal Donor Blood Needed).
Anyone with experience with either or both, let me know!

hi, both Vancouver General Hospital (Rotem is lab-based) and St Paul's Hospital (Rotem is POCT) use NASCOLA / ECAT Foundation Thromboelastography Programme Survey  Two challenges per year - two 1.0-mL lyophilized plasma specimens
